[Remote] Associate Sales Representative, Pain Interventions - Omaha, NE

Worldwide Salaried Open

Note: The job is a remote job and is open to candidates in USA. Medtronic is a global leader in healthcare technology, dedicated to alleviating pain and restoring health. They are seeking an Associate Sales Representative for Pain Interventions to manage and grow a territory base business, develop key referral networks, and support strategic implanting centers.

Responsibilities

  • Sell implantable devices for specific therapies to physicians, institutions, payors, and other appropriate medical staff
  • Partner with strategic implanting centers to develop the account/implanter practice through:
  • Providing product and therapy technical support and service
  • Including consultation at strategic management and analysis of sales trends
  • Utilization of appropriate Neuro business partners to present marketing and business plans to accounts for territory development and growth
  • Ensure personal understanding of all quality policy/system items that are personally applicable
  • Follow all work/quality procedures to ensure quality system compliance and high quality work
  • Generate new sales: Develop leads, recruit new surgeons, qualify prospects, and make sales calls
  • Grow existing Pain and Interventional business and develop new opportunities
  • Work autonomously, utilizing corporate resources to generate revenue and meet/exceed quota
  • Implement approved marketing strategies
  • Aggressively seek new customers, formulating and following plans for such action as directed by the District Sales Manager
  • Respond to customer complaints in accordance with Medtronic policy and advising District Sales Manager and Medtronic promptly of any situation beyond scope of authority
  • Stay attentive to competitor’s product and merchandizing practices and to keep the District Sales Manager informed concerning them
  • Maintain up-to-date customer record books and other records in accordance with District Sales Manager instructions
  • Prepare and submit call reports as required by District Sales Manager
  • Attend and participate in sales meetings, training programs, conventions, and trade shows as directed
  • Cooperate with all personnel on the execution of Company programs
  • Create and implement an annual business plan with quarterly updates
  • Provide service to customers per their individual needs
  • Respond in a timely manner to all reporting requirements and requests
  • Adhere to company policies and conducts all business in an ethical manner
  • Manage business within assigned budgets and with Medtronic profitability in mind

Skills

  • High School Diploma (or equivalent) AND 4+ years experience
  • OR Associate's Degree AND 2+ years experience
  • OR Bachelor's Degree
  • Relevant sales, clinical, or related experience in medical devices, medtech, healthcare, or life sciences
  • Must have a valid driver's license and active vehicle insurance policy
  • Must be able to drive approximately 50% of the time within assigned territory and may require overnight travel
  • Solid knowledge of the Reimbursement climate
  • Experience call on physicians in one or more of the following or related referral accounts – Neurology, Physiatrist, Oncology, Internal Medicine, or Primary Care Physician/GP
  • Minimum of 1 year referral and therapy development
  • Experience with surgeons
  • Experience in developing new, innovative markets
  • Experience in making multiple referral calls on a daily basis
  • Familiarity with the O.R
  • Solid job skills in business planning/consulting and territory financial analysis; preferred knowledge of managed care
  • Experience / knowledge of Physiology/clinical therapies
  • Experience with / knowledge of Implantable devices
  • Excellent interpersonal, communication, negotiation skills
  • Team oriented
  • Conceptual/consultative sales skills
  • Understanding of all quality policy/system items that are personally applicable
  • Ability to follow all work/quality procedures to ensure quality system compliance and high quality work
  • Proven leadership abilities and experience in selling value-added program
  • Thrives in an environment of variety and rapid growth & change
  • Excellent communication and presentation skills
  • Accustomed to working independently with a high degree of accountability
